How do Wellsville's winter conditions affect the grooming process for my double-coated dog, and what specific services do you offer to address this?

Wellsville's cold, snowy winters make proper coat care essential. We offer a specialized de-shedding treatment that helps manage the undercoat without compromising the protective topcoat, which is vital for insulation. For dogs that spend time outdoors, we can use a 'pawdicure' service to safely trim the fur between their paw pads to prevent ice ball accumulation. We always consult with you on your pet's specific lifestyle to determine the ideal grooming balance for our local climate.

My pet gets anxious during grooming. Do you offer any calming techniques, and is sedation an option in Wellsville?

Yes, we prioritize low-stress grooming. Our methods include a calm environment, gradual introduction to tools, and plenty of positive reinforcement. For highly anxious pets, we may recommend a pre-appointment 'meet and greet' to build familiarity. Please note, as a standard practice for pet spas in the Wellsville area, we do not offer sedation. This is a safety measure, as we are not a veterinary clinic. For pets with severe anxiety that cannot be managed through behavioral techniques, we advise consulting with a local veterinarian, such as Wellsville Veterinary Clinic, for guidance.

Are there any local Wellsville ordinances or common allergens we should be aware of when choosing grooming products for our pet?

While there are no specific city ordinances on grooming products, we are highly aware of local environmental allergens. Sagebrush and various pollens from our valley can irritate a pet's skin. We offer a selection of hypoallergenic, oatmeal-based, and soothing aloe vera shampoos that are particularly effective for pets with seasonal allergies common to Cache Valley. We can also recommend a leave-in conditioner that provides a protective barrier against these irritants after their spa day.

A local pet spa isn't just about a quick wash. It's about finding a trusted partner who understands the unique needs of Cache Valley pets. Think about the seasonal challenges: the spring mud, the summer pollen, and the dry winter air that can affect your pet's skin and coat. A professional groomer at a quality spa uses the right products and techniques to address these local conditions, ensuring your pet is not only clean but comfortable and healthy year-round.

For many of us with double-coated breeds or active farm dogs, regular de-shedding treatments can be a game-changer, especially during seasonal coat blows. It reduces the hair tumbleweeds in your home and helps your pet regulate their temperature. And let’s be honest, after a day of adventure at the Willow Park Zoo or a hike on the nearby Bonneville Shoreline Trail, a professional paw pad cleaning and nail trim is a thoughtful way to check for any hidden burrs or minor injuries.
